This week Lori’s blog post Leading from the middle: An environmental scan, looked at how the TL can be a leader even if that is not in their job description. How a TL can lead from the middle. Lori reflects on the influence that a TL can have in their role and delves into the importance of scanning the environment a TL inhabits. This environmental scan allows someone to look at the big picture they find themselves in, and what they impact or ‘influence’, including both internal and external influences. This scan can result in a TL identifying areas or gaps, such as professional development or service provisions. I can see myself attempting to do my own environmental scan using the coogle software.
